Kobaka - Yerpedu, Tirupati

Kobaka is a village situated in the Yerpedu mandal of Tirupati district, Andhra Pradesh. It is located approximately 5 km from Yerpedu and around 83 km from Chittoor. Kobaka village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kobaka is 595793. The village covers a total geographical area of 963 hectares and falls under the 517619 pincode. Srikalahasti is the nearest town, located about 21 km away.

Kobaka village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Kobaka

According to the 2011 Census, Kobaka village had a total population of 2,084 people, including 1,024 males and 1,060 females, living in 581 households. The sex ratio was 1,035 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 60.56%, with male literacy at 70.33% and female literacy at 51.36%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 827,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 160.

Transport and Connectivity of Kobaka

Kobaka is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Yerpedu, while the nearest airport is Tirupati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 5.8 km.
